Green Island Resort is a boutique luxury resort just 45 minutes off Cairns in the heart of the UNESCO listed Great Barrier Reef.
A stay in this resort gives you access to all that the island has to offer. Green Island is a 6000-year-old coral cay that combines white sandy beaches and lush rainforest. There is a wide array of activities for swimmers and non-swimmers alike — a beautiful place to unwind one day and enjoy adventurous activities the next. There are a plethora of activities available on Green Island. Snorkelling, windsurfing and kayaking are complimentary for guests. There are also complimentary guided activities including star gazing, and nature walks among the ancient rainforest trees and lush beaches. You can even take a glass-bottom boat tour through the crystal-clear water.
For those who prefer a more relaxing tropical beach holiday, sun loungers and umbrellas are available. Kick back on the white sand and enjoy the sunshine and tropical climate of Australia’s beautiful tropical north. Don’t forget the fish feeding and sunset drinks.
